Responsibilities:

  • Candidate shall work on various aspects of civil engineering design plan preparation permitting and construction oversight while working in a project team environment.
  • Planning design and construction management of infrastructure projects focusing on water and wastewater projects but could include other infrastructure projects. Projects may include the following: Wastewater Conveyance and Pump Stations; Water Supply; Water Distribution and Storage; Master planning services including hydraulic modeling and more.
  • Candidate would contribute to projects including collecting existing utility data; performing modeling and simulation; site grading; water distribution system; sanitary sewer collection system; drainage analysis; roadway alignment; pavement marking; signage; and erosion control.
  • Prepare project design drawings utilizing AutoCAD and other design software is a plus.
  • Develop project specific detail drawings.
  • Calculate project construction quantity estimates.
  • Preparation of technical specifications cost estimates reports schedules and other related tasks.
  • Coordinate with team members and client representatives.
  • Periodic travel to project sites for field investigation and or construction support.
  • Project outlines project initiation project schedules project executions and project closeout.
  • Interface with multi-disciplinary design teams.
